Hugo Viana’s Arrival With Manchester City Squad Sparks Huge Transfer Debate Among Fans
Manchester City’s pre-season tour of Asia has been about far more than preparing for the new campaign. It has also provided supporters with another glimpse into the club’s new era under Enzo Maresca.
One of the biggest talking points came when director of football Hugo Viana joined up with the first-team squad, working closely alongside Maresca throughout the tour. The move may appear routine behind the scenes, but for Manchester City supporters, it immediately triggered intense debate over the club’s transfer strategy.
With the summer transfer window entering a crucial stage, fans are desperate for movement. Many believe City still need reinforcements before the Premier League season begins, while others argue the club should remain patient and trust the long-term vision being developed by Maresca and Viana.
The reactions to City Xtra’s post on X highlighted both the excitement and the growing anxiety among supporters.
A New Era Means New Expectations
Hugo Viana’s presence alongside Enzo Maresca represents more than simply attending pre-season.
The sporting director is now fully integrated into Manchester City’s football operations, allowing him to assess the squad firsthand, discuss tactical needs directly with the manager and monitor players in a competitive environment.
From a football perspective, this makes perfect sense.
Rather than relying solely on reports or remote conversations, Viana can evaluate the squad daily while building an even stronger working relationship with Maresca.
However, supporters immediately viewed the development through one lens.
Transfers.
Many fans interpreted Viana’s arrival as a signal that major recruitment decisions could be approaching.
